Newbie army building by BillyBoyMays in tombkings

[–]Dekronos 4 points5 points  (0 children)

Tymb Kings in my experience have three main modes of play:

Skeleton horde: nothing but Skeleton Archers, Warriors, Tomb Guard and Charrots, with lots of Litche Priests to resurrect the fallen and be magical artillery. A Herald with a BSB is mandatory for this army, and a necrotec or two will help

Construct hammer: charge with as many Constructs and monsters you can field while trying to tie down enemy units with Skeleton blocks. Mortuary Cult armies are almost by definition in this category.

Hero's Command: a large amount of Kings/princes and necrotecs to buff the hell out of your core units, and a Necrosphinx to act as giant distraction or hammer for knock out charges

Newbie army building by BillyBoyMays in tombkings

[–]Dekronos 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Fighting ranks are also worth considering with your list building. A 40 archer block may seem like it should kill half a unit each turn. However 80% of time only the front rank (and maybe the second if you are on a hill) get to shoot. Thus super deep archer blocks are counter productive as those extra models are just your casualty bank

That said everyone can see (and thus shoot) large targets like dragons or balloons and thus the entire unit may shoot in that situation

Is there a Final Fantasy that's actually breaking this concept? by mrsafetylion in FinalFantasy

[–]Dekronos 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Invisibility in six was considered a buff and would always work on bosses. However invisibility imparts a very powerful weakness, the next spell, targeting the invisible player/enemy will be hit by that spell.

Instant death spells are considered hit-or-miss with boss immunity being programmed in as a 0% hit chance.

It turned out invisibility overrules this boss immunity.
